Output 2aecca3949b13baa76e4e33012f779c5a1f5e1e58fb8d6b11e6cd17707dc220b:2

value
58354977
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c25a3011faf2fe97f5aaf10b399acd8d00eedf0 OP_EQUAL
address
35iSk2j1o34LWGVMvowixdVLeunNn6aUc2
transaction
2aecca3949b13baa76e4e33012f779c5a1f5e1e58fb8d6b11e6cd17707dc220b
spent
true